Shadows
I thought for a second I saw a form standing there like before, for a quick minute and then it was gone, leaning against the darkness waiting for someone, maybe no one lingering whispers just out of reach smoldering ashes fall to the ground one by one, and in an instant nothing there. like the song I used to know and hold so close so many years ago, fragmented flashbacks tease this soul meandering around the far recesses of my tortured mind searching for answers, needing to find the way back, to the beginning of this reverie the way it was meant to be, laughter and sly smiles when you needed me like I needed you. at the end of each alluring day you filled my world and now I sit alone with thoughts to myself silence echoes in this lonely house...
